Transaction 96ab51faf87adefbadfacdb26bed296e9d531625475b2a11fb1a4e6527e2734d
1 Input
1 Output
-
96ab51faf87adefbadfacdb26bed296e9d531625475b2a11fb1a4e6527e2734d:0
- value
- 209670
- script pubkey
- OP_0 OP_PUSHBYTES_20 81cb23abf477a3c3cddda97864c7216a52358fed
- address
- bc1qs89j82l5w73u8nwa49uxf3epdffrtrldlzyfxc